SI Diamond's FEPET Subsidiary Announces Proprietary Technical Breakthrough

New Process Advances Flat Panel Display Prototyping

AUSTIN, Texas, Feb. 10 /PRNewswire/ -- SI Diamond Technology, Inc.
(Nasdaq: SIDT) announced today that its subsidiary, Field Emission Picture
Element Technology, Inc. ("FEPET"), has achieved a major breakthrough with the
development of its process to pattern carbon films using normal
microelectronic processes without obstructing the electron emission qualities
of these films. This proprietary technical breakthrough will allow the
manufacturing of flat panel displays using carbon film as the cathode
emitters. The patterning will be particularly useful in the triode mode that
is necessary for matrix-addressed displays. This is the first time that
carbon film has been patterned with such great success and without obstructing
its electronic emission properties.
FEPET will use this breakthrough to further its field emission technology
projects for large screen display applications, which include the company's
collaborative efforts with ISE Electronics and Noritake Co., Inc.

SI Diamond Technology is a holding company consisting of three wholly
owned subsidiaries. SIDT's Diamond Tech One subsidiary provides wafer bumping
and other micro-interconnect services for the semi-conductor and display
industries. The Field Emission Picture Element Technology subsidiary is
developing products for applications utilizing SIDT's proprietary field
emission technology. The Electronic Billboard Technology subsidiary is geared
toward the commercialization of SIDT's digitized sign technology.
